Output ed4e2318c96b5375f615e43082f3893526cb10a7cb2eb5b8605a0d732ef8fd7a:2

value
23780413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c08eb16b606e84968c9edb1a32c8ed1756ff9b4 OP_EQUAL
address
MEqCGfWLWMQgyHbH2y6GbyKE4Gi7uu52wr
transaction
ed4e2318c96b5375f615e43082f3893526cb10a7cb2eb5b8605a0d732ef8fd7a
spent
true